Basement Sump Pump Service in West Des Moines, IA
Basement sump pump services involve installing, repairing, or replacing sump pumps to help manage excess water in the basement or crawl space. These services are essential for property owners who want to prevent flooding, water damage, and mold growth caused by heavy rain or groundwater seepage. Projects typically include assessing the current sump pump system, ensuring proper drainage and electrical connections, and selecting appropriate models to suit the property's size and water management needs. Homeowners often seek this service when experiencing frequent basement flooding or when upgrading an aging sump pump to improve reliability.
Before requesting sump pump services, property owners should understand the specific conditions of their basement or crawl space, such as water intrusion patterns and existing drainage systems. It’s also helpful to know the type of sump pump currently installed, if any, and any particular concerns about power supply or backup options. Clear information about the property's water management challenges can assist in determining the most suitable solutions to protect the space from water damage effectively.

Basement Sump Pump Service Questions
What is a sump pump and why is it important? A sump pump helps remove excess water from a basement or crawl space, preventing flooding and water damage during heavy rains or groundwater seepage.
How can I tell if my sump pump needs service? Signs include frequent cycling, unusual noises, or if the pump fails to turn on during wet conditions. Regular inspections can help identify issues early.
What are common reasons for sump pump failure? Common causes include power outages, clogged discharge lines, or mechanical wear over time, which can prevent proper operation.
What maintenance is recommended for sump pumps? Routine checks of the pump, cleaning of the basin, and ensuring the discharge line is clear help maintain proper function and extend lifespan.
